开始日期格式化可以说是最常用的一个小知识了,例如格式化成"年-月-日"、"年-月-日时-分-秒"、“年/月/日”等等,随之也就出现了“yyyy-MM-dd”、"yyyy-MM-ddHH-mm-ss"等格式,使用不当就会一脸懵逼。运行publicstaticvoidmain(String[]args){Calendarcalendar=Calendar.getInstance();calendar.set(2019,Calendar.DECEMBER,31);DatestrDate=calendar.getTime();DateFormatdateFormat=newSimpleDateForm
这个问题在这里已经有了答案:ConvertingISO8601-compliantStringtojava.util.Date(31个答案)关闭6年前。我得到的时间格式为“2011-07-31T08:16:37.733Z”。实际上Z应该是时区,然后那个时间被转换为本地时区。我现在如何将这个时间实际转换为默认时区。
在我的应用程序中,DateFiendJSON响应是这种类型的:"CreatedOn":"\/Date(1313572467987+0000)\/"我想将此日期转换为“MMDDYYYY”格式。我该如何转换它? 最佳答案 您的JSON响应中的日期看起来像标准时间戳(例如,自1970年1月1日以来的毫秒数)。如果你解析时间戳是这样的:Stringtimestamp=jsonValue.split("\\(")[1].split("\\+")[0];DatecreatedOn=newDate(Long.parseLong(timestamp
我想以以下格式获取设备上的当前时间:2013-10-1715:45:01?服务器以上述格式将对象的日期作为字符串发送给我。现在我想获取手机的当前时间,然后检查是否有超过5分钟的差异?所以A:我如何以这种格式获取设备当前时间:2013-10-1715:45:01B我怎样才能找出两者之间的区别。 最佳答案 您可以使用SimpleDateFormat来指定您想要的模式:newSimpleDateFormat("yyyy-MM-ddhh:mm:ss").format(newjava.util.Date())但是,如果您只想知道时间差是否在某
我从用户那里得到他在DatePickerDialog中设置的日期。我得到的日期是这种格式:intselectedYear,intselectedMonth,intselectedDay我可以将其格式化为如下图所示的“Day,Monthdd,yyyy”吗? 最佳答案 使用从选择器返回的值intselectedYear=2013;intselectedDay=20;intselectedMonth=11;Calendarcal=Calendar.getInstance();cal.set(Calendar.YEAR,selectedYe
我将许多文件加载到SQLServer数据库中。我有一个具有日期列的平面文件ASstring[DT_STR]。我的数据库中有两个“日期字段”。一个是varchar,一个是datetime.转换datetime列没有问题,如果需要,我只使用数据转换/派生列。但是,这个varchar专栏给我麻烦了。我们的此列的数据库值应为yyyymmdd格式。但是,在此文件上,日期的格式更改。通常我会做一个SUBSTRING(...)在这里表达,但困难是这些日期的格式发生了变化。值的一些示例可能是08/16/20178/16/201708/6/201708/06/201710/6/201710/06/2017这使挑
1、自定义方法转换 getYMDHMS(timestamp){lettime=newDate(timestamp)letyear=time.getFullYear()letmonth=time.getMonth()+1letdate=time.getDate()lethours=time.getHours()letminute=time.getMinutes()letsecond=time.getSeconds()if(month2、使用(Moment.js)JavaScript日期处理类库转换类库地址:官网需要先npm安装:npminstallmomentimportmomentfrom'm
我正在尝试制作一个使用OpenCV和另一个C++库的iPhone应用程序。它似乎可以很好地编译和链接。它确实有效。只是我想摆脱这个丑陋的警告:ld:warning:std::vector>::_M_insert_aux(__gnu_cxx::__normal_iterator>>,intconst&)hasdifferentvisibility(default)in/Users/nacho4d/Documents/Projects/iOS/iAR/opencv_device/lib/libcxcore.a(cxdatastructs.o)and(hidden)in/Users/nach
时间格式时间格式(协议)描述gg时期或纪元。y不包含纪元的年份。不具有前导零。yy不包含纪元的年份。具有前导零。yyyy包含纪元的四位数的年份。M月份数字。一位数的月份没有前导零。MM月份数字。一位数的月份有一个前导零。MMM月份的缩写名称,在AbbreviatedMonthNames中定义。MMMM月份的完整名称,在MonthNames中定义。d月中的某一天。一位数的日期没有前导零。dd月中的某一天。一位数的日期有一个前导零。ddd周中某天的缩写名称,在AbbreviatedDayNames中定义。dddd周中某天的完整名称,在DayNames中定义。h12小时制的小时。一位数的小时数没有前
只是练习我的MongoDB查询,我遇到了字段数据类型的问题。我目前使用Robomongo作为GUI来访问生产数据库。我的文档结构如下:是否有MongoDB运算符或方式/方法将当前采用mm/dd/yyyy格式的date字段值转换为Unix时间戳,以便我们可以执行过滤操作? 最佳答案 您可以迭代所有项目并通过转换为Date逐一更新。下面是将日期从mm/dd/yyyy转换为ISODate的示例:db.test.find().forEach(function(res){if(typeof(res.date)=="string"){varar